A card is chosen at random from a standard deck of 52 playing cards. What is the probability that the chosen card is a jack or a queen?

since there are 4 jacks and 4 queens in a deck, there are a total of 8 jacks and queens in 52 cards. this translates to 8/52, ( simplified 2/13 ) or 15%.
